Summary
Nonsteroidal anti-inflammatory drugs (NSAIDs) are effective for treating various skin conditions. Emerging research suggests NSAIDs may also prevent non-melanoma skin cancer, with COX-2 inhibitors offering promising therapeutic potential.

Background:
- Nonsteroidal anti-inflammatory drugs (NSAIDs) have been utilized for over 30 years in treating numerous skin conditions.
- NSAIDs function by inhibiting prostaglandin synthesis via the cyclooxygenase (COX) pathway.
Purpose of the Study:
- To review the application of NSAIDs in over 15 dermatological conditions.
- To explore the expanding role of NSAIDs in dermatology, including potential anti-cancer effects.
Main Methods:
- Retrospective review of NSAID use in various dermatoses.
- Analysis of the mechanism of action involving prostaglandin synthesis inhibition.
Main Results:
- NSAIDs are effective in managing conditions such as acne, psoriasis, sunburn, and vasculitis.
- Recent findings indicate a link between prostaglandins and skin cancer development.
Conclusions:
- NSAIDs show potential in treating and preventing non-melanoma skin cancer.
- Selective COX-2 inhibitors may offer safer and more effective long-term dermatological treatment options.
